The Electronic Entertainment Expo , Los Angeles' annual video game convention that was originally scheduled to take place June 9-11, has scrapped reported plans of offering an online-only version of the event this year.
Following the initial cancellation, reports of the event shifting to an online-only version began to circulate, similar to the Game Developers Conference's approach, which hosted streaming versions of its scheduled talks through its website. With plans for a digital version of E3 now officially scrapped, 2020 will be the first year without the event since its inception in 1995.
E3, one of the world's largest video game conventions, is held annually at the Los Angeles Convention Center. The event drew more than 66,000 attendees in 2019 and over 200 exhibitors. E3 first debuted in 1995 as an event exclusive to media and industry members. In 2017, the convention opened its doors to the general public for the first time.
E3 is not the only major gaming event on the calendar in 2020 to be canceled. San Francisco's Game Developers Conference also postponed its event, originally slated for March 16-20.
